Stimulated wave of polarization in spin chains

G. B. Furman, S. D. Goren, J. -S. Lee, A. K. Khitrin, V. M. Meerovich, V. L. Sokolovsky

quant-pharXiv:quant-ph/0603049

Abstract

Stimulated wave of polarization, triggered by a flip of a single spin, presents a simple model of quantum amplification. Previously, it has been found that such wave can be excited in a 1D Ising chain with nearest-neighbor interactions, irradiated by a weak resonant transverse field. Here we explore models with more realistic Hamiltonians, in particular, with natural dipole-dipole interactions. Results of simulations for 1D spin chains and rings with up to nine spins are presented.
